#023591 Hex color
The hexadecimal color code #023591 corresponds to the code RGB( 2, 53, 145 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,01 level), green (at 0,21 level) and blue (at 0,57 level). Its brightness is 28% and its saturation is 97%. It is composed of red at 1%, green at 26% and blue at 72%. The dominant component is blue.

Uses of #023591 in CSS
When using #023591 as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#023591 as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
#023591 as background color
div{ background: #023591; }
Colored text
div{ color: #023591; }
Border
div{ border: 3px solid #023591; }
Shadow
div{ box-shadow: 3px 3px 7px #023591; }
